Housed in a 19th-century brick house, The Pressroom is a popular event venue in Phoenix, AZ. This multi-purpose venue has facilities to conduct both outdoor and indoor events and accommodate more than 1000 guests for a single event. The venue is also available for private events, exhibitions, weddings and other cultural events. They have hosted some popular names under their roof and is a popular hotspot for local musicians.
